| CVE-2021-25746 | 1 Kubernetes | 1 Ingress-nginx | 2024-11-21 | 5.5 MEDIUM | 7.6 HIGH |
| A security issue was discovered in ingress-nginx where a user that can create or update ingress objects can use .metadata.annotations in an Ingress object (in the networking.k8s.io or extensions API group) to obtain the credentials of the ingress-nginx controller. In the default configuration, that credential has access to all secrets in the cluster. | |||||
| CVE-2021-25745 | 1 Kubernetes | 1 Ingress-nginx | 2024-11-21 | 5.5 MEDIUM | 7.6 HIGH |
| A security issue was discovered in ingress-nginx where a user that can create or update ingress objects can use the spec.rules[].http.paths[].path field of an Ingress object (in the networking.k8s.io or extensions API group) to obtain the credentials of the ingress-nginx controller. In the default configuration, that credential has access to all secrets in the cluster. | |||||
